Rejuran (Salmon DNA)
Why it matters.
Rejuran is a skin rejuvenation treatment that works by injecting polynucleotides into the dermal layer to repair and regenerate the skin. Because this involves multiple injection points, your skin barrier is temporarily compromised, and a bio-compatible substance has been introduced. Following aftercare is essential to reduce risks, support healing, and ensure the best results.
Care Guidelines.
Avoid touching, rubbing, or applying makeup to the treated area for at least 12 hours.
Use gentle, hydrating skincare — avoid actives such as retinol, AHAs, BHAs, or exfoliants for 3–5 days.
Apply a soothing, non-active moisturiser or serum recommended by your practitioner.
Always apply SPF daily and avoid sun exposure, solariums, or tanning.
Avoid strenuous exercise, alcohol, and excessive heat (saunas, hot yoga, steam rooms) for 24–48 hours.
Stay well hydrated and maintain a nutrient-rich diet to support recovery.
If bruising occurs, a topical bruising cream may help reduce discolouration, if this is something you are interested in, please contact the clinic for support.
In-Clinic Support.
A Rejuran Healing Mask is recommended directly after treatment to soothe, calm, and enhance absorption of actives into the skin.
LED Light Therapy may also be performed after treatment or within the first 24–48 hours to reduce inflammation and accelerate skin recovery. Ideally, continue 2–3 sessions in the first week for enhanced results.
Schedule a review at 2 weeks to assess results and plan ongoing treatments.
A course of Rejuran treatments is often recommended, with sessions spaced 3–4 weeks apart for optimal outcomes.
For bruising concerns, consider using a medical-grade bruising cream to speed up recovery, which can be discussed with your practitioner.
Concerns.
Redness, swelling, or mild bruising are normal and should settle within a few days. However, please contact the clinic immediately if you experience severe or persistent pain, spreading redness, significant swelling, unusual discharge, changes in skin colour (such as blanching or dusky tones), or anything that feels concerning. What to expect.
It’s common to experience small bumps at injection sites (often called “mosquito bite” appearance), redness, mild swelling, or bruising. These usually settle within 24–72 hours. Bruising may last up to a week depending on your skin. Some clients also notice mild tightness or sensitivity, which is temporary as your skin begins the healing and regeneration process.
Day 1 (pm only): Use a gentle cleanser followed by a soothing, hydrating serum or cream. Avoid all active ingredients (retinol, AHAs, BHAs, vitamin C).
Day 2–3 (am/pm): Continue with a gentle cleanser, hydrating serum, barrier-repairing moisturiser, and SPF in the morning. Still avoid active ingredients.
Day 4–7 (am/pm): If your skin feels calm and fully settled, you may slowly reintroduce mild actives. Keep hydration and skin barrier support as the priority.
Day 7–Ongoing: Resume your full skincare routine under the guidance of your practitioner, with continued focus on hydration and sun protection to support long-term results.

Rejuran works by stimulating skin repair and regeneration, so results are gradual and cumulative. After completing a course of treatments, results typically last 6–12 months, with maintenance treatments recommended to sustain skin health and long-term improvements.
